NATO countries Compared by Environment > Climate change > CO2 emissions from liquid fuel consumption > Kt per 1000
DEFINITION:
CO2 emissions from liquid fuel consumption (kt). Carbon dioxide emissions from liquid fuel consumption refer mainly to emissions from use of petroleum-derived fuels as an energy source. Figures expressed per thousand population for the same year.
